

So, analyzing the bigger picture the MYSQL seems to be more rigid but at the same time there are no shortcomings or errors due to misconfigurations and MongoDB might feel customizable and easier to use but there might be a few consequences that you would have to face eventually.

Whereas the MongoDB can even store the schemaless documents that can help you store any dedicated information that you want to but eventually there would be some problems in the form of data consistency and vice versa. The table design, every artifact about the data storage, and even the prefixes or variables have to be compact, defining something and extremely rigid to begin with. If you follow normalization which is the by default schema design for the MYSQL there isn't much space for flexibility in the manner of storing the data. When you are going to store anything in it you will have to clearly define the tables and columns and every row in the table must have the same column.

With the MYSQL there are a lot of aptitudes that need to be fulfilled in advance, there must not be anything present there that is without justification.
#MONGODB VS MYSQL SOFTWARE#
But there is one downlink here and that is you will have to consistently optimize your schema based on how the application or software that you are about to enter will be accessing the data. The only restriction that might come your way is from the supporting data structures. You can add a bunch of documents or other pretty random data files and there is no need to have any relational or narrative-based aspect between them. MongoDB might be the only database management system out there that doesn't impose any restrictions on the design of the schema.

#MONGODB VS MYSQL TRIAL#
Start Your 30-Day FREE TRIAL with Data Science Academy to launch your career. So, without further ado let's get right into it: The MongoDB vs MYSQL is one of them we will be discussing various functional elements and then scaling everything accordingly between the two candidates, it is going to be a pretty tough choice but eventually, by the rule of elimination we will find our absolute best or it might be a tie we won't know until we get started. There are different databases operating out there and what if you were able to find the most dedicated and consistent database to get your work done wouldn't it be a dream coming true? For instance, relational databases were considered to be the ultimate game, and the choices were also made obvious in the form of MySQL, Oracle, or MS SQL but then too much variation hit the market and suddenly there were too many options to choose from. Today we are going to talk about some of the best database management systems out there such as MongoDB and MYSQL. But for the sake of the argument it is best to have your hands on the best of the best so that you get a consistent and market-tested product that will continue to support you for years to come. There are various database-related solutions out there that have dominated the market, people are talking about different solutions that can fulfill their requirements not all of them are perfect but as long as these provide with a customized approach and get the work done for the people they are alright choosing whatever solution they can get their hands on. Vulnerability Analyst / Penetration Tester.User Interface / User Experience (UI / UX) Developer.User Interface / User Experience (UI / UX) Designer.Systems Integration Engineer / Specialist.Software Development / Engineering Manager.Software as a Service (SaaS) Sales Engineer.Business Intelligence Developer/Architect.
